04 June 2013 Construction of Laboratory including electrical fittings is done on the rented premises and then the premises was handed back to the landlord with all the modifications, please suggest the accounting treatment.

13 June 2013 pls take elelctrical fiting as fitting

and depreciate every year as machinery

04 July 2013 You have not done any repairs to the premises of others therefore you have to capitalise it. In other words if there was already electrical line when you took the rented premises on rent then you can treat this as revenue expense but as regards labotary you cannot charge to revenue because it has connection with your business and landlord has nothing to do with it so capitalise it
